Laxmi Organic Industries Ltd., a prominent player in the specialty chemicals sector, is headquartered in Mumbai, India. Established in 1989, the company has carved a niche in the production of fine chemicals, intermediates, and active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s), serving diverse industries such as pharmaceuticals, agrochemicals, and personal care. With a commitment to innovation and sustainability, Laxmi Organic has developed a range of unique products, including high-quality solvents and specialty chemicals that meet stringent global standards. The company has achieved significant milestones, including expanding its operational footprint across major regions in India and establishing a strong export presence. Recognised for its quality and reliability, Laxmi Organic Industries continues to strengthen its market position, contributing to the growth of the chemical industry in India and beyond.

In 2024, Laxmi Organic Industries reported total carbon emissions of approximately 304,343,000 kg CO2e for Scope 1 and 50,705,000 kg CO2e for Scope 2, totalling about 355,048,000 kg CO2e. In 2023, the company had similar emissions, with Scope 1 at approximately 313,807,000 kg CO2e and Scope 2 at about 35,821,000 kg CO2e, resulting in a total of around 349,628,000 kg CO2e. The emissions data for 2022 showed Scope 1 emissions of about 120,000,000 kg CO2e and Scope 2 emissions of approximately 15,000,000 kg CO2e, leading to a total of around 135,000,000 kg CO2e. Laxmi Organic Industries has not disclosed any specific reduction targets or climate pledges, and there are no reported initiatives under the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i). The company operates as a current subsidiary of Laxmi Organic Industries Limited, with emissions data cascaded from this parent organisation. The reported emission intensity for 2024 was approximately 1,380 kg CO2e per tonne of output, indicating a focus on monitoring emissions relative to production levels. However, there is no available data on Scope 3 emissions, which typically encompass indirect emissions in the value chain. Overall, while Laxmi Organic Industries has made strides in tracking its carbon footprint, further commitments and reduction initiatives would enhance its climate strategy.
